Emerald and diamond bracelet, 1930s

Description
- diamonds, emerald, metal
Designed as three geometric plaques set with circular-cut and baguette diamonds, the central plaque centring on a step-cut emerald, the side plaques each centring on step-cut diamonds, length approximately 180mm.
Condition
Emerald measuring approximately 9.9 x 8.9 x 4.6mm, estimated to weigh approximately 2.80 carats. Diamonds estimated to weigh approximately 25.00 - 30.00 carats, of mixed colours and clarities, on average I - K colour, on average SI clarity; excluding step-cut diamonds measuring approximately 8.6 x 8.1 x 6.2mm and 8 x 7.7 x 5.8mm, estimated to weigh approximately 3.80 carats and 3.10 carats respectively, L-M colour, SI clarity, as gauged and graded in mounting. Clasp secure; safety catches. Signs of normal wear to the metal consistent with use, few small signs of solder to reverse. In good condition. Case signed E.A.Barker Ltd., City, E.C.3., Phone Avenue 2982.
